Four Alums to be Honored at Homecoming in April

The University of the Ozarks Alumni Association will present honors to four of its distinguished alumni during the University’s Homecoming ceremonies in April. The four will be recognized during the Ozarks Awards Ceremony, scheduled for 6 p.m. on Friday, April 8, 2022, in the Rogers Conference Center. Walton Scholar Beltran ’14 Thriving at KPMG

Nearly eight years after graduating from University of the Ozarks and now working at one of the top global accounting and auditing firms in the world, Adriana Beltran can look back at her Ozarks education with a thankful perspective. Ballard ’21 Named RH Director for MacLean Hall

Casie Ballard, a 2021 University of the Ozarks graduate, has been named the new residence hall director for MacLean Hall. She began her new job on Nov. 1. Crook ’14 Named State’s Outstanding Mentor Teacher

Clarksville (Ark.) first grade teacher Jessica (Prater) Crook, a 2014 graduate of University of the Ozarks, has been named the recipient of the 2021 Outstanding Mentor Teacher Award by the Arkansas Association of Teacher Educators (ArATE). Alumni Grant Provides Study Away for Education Students

Four soon-to-be graduates from the University of the Ozarks’ Pat Walker Teacher Education Program will have the opportunity to visit schools in rural Southwest Arkansas this week, thanks to a grant by the University’s Alumni Association.
